站長資訊網
        最全最豐富的資訊網站

        java怎么輸入數字

        java怎么輸入數字

        java的Scanner類提供了nextInt、nexFloat、nextDouble等方法,可以像類似C語言的scanf那樣讀取指定類型的數字。(推薦:java視頻教程)

        首先定義一個Scanner對象:

        Scanner sn = new Scanner(System.in);

        用sn.nextInt讀取整型數,注意如果輸入的不是整形數則該函數會拋出InputMismatchException異常,應予以捕獲。

          System.out.print("請輸入一個整數:");     try{           intVal = sn.nextInt();           System.out.println("你輸入了:" + intVal);          }        catch(InputMismatchException e){                 System.out.println("必須輸入整數!");          }

        用sn.nextFloat讀取單精度浮點數,如果輸入的不是數字則也會拋出InputMismatchException異常,應予以捕獲。

        System.out.print("請輸入一個浮點數:");          try{           floatVal = sn.nextFloat();            System.out.println("你輸入了:" + floatVal);           }         catch(InputMismatchException e){            System.out.println("必須輸入數!");          }

        用sn.nextDouble讀取雙精度浮點數,操作與單精度類似。

        System.out.print("請輸入一個浮點數:");   try{     doubleVal = sn.nextDouble();      System.out.println("你輸入了:" + doubleVal);     }catch(InputMismatchException e)      {        System.out.println("必須輸入數!");       }

        流使用完畢后應予以關閉:sn.close();

        贊(0)
        分享到: 更多 (0)
        網站地圖   滬ICP備18035694號-2    滬公網安備31011702889846號
        主站蜘蛛池模板: 国产精品毛片一区二区三区 | 一级香蕉精品视频在线播放| 男女男精品视频网站在线观看| 国产精品一级香蕉一区| 日韩精品亚洲专区在线观看| 99久久精品这里只有精品| 99精品高清视频一区二区| 欧美精品亚洲精品日韩传电影| 欧美精品亚洲日韩aⅴ| 国产精品免费看久久久香蕉| 国产91精品在线| 国产精品无码A∨精品影院| 综合人妻久久一区二区精品| 久久精品国产72国产精福利| 国产成人久久久精品二区三区| 国产精品久久成人影院| 国产精品污WWW在线观看| 欧美精品欧美人与动人物牲交| 亚洲码国产精品高潮在线| 日韩精品亚洲专区在线观看| 久久国产精品二国产精品| 国产精品亚洲二区在线观看| 白浆都出来了视频国产精品| 日韩精品久久久久久| 精品一区二区三区中文字幕| 久久99热精品| 欧美日韩精品在线| 亚洲精品国精品久久99热一| 99精品人妻少妇一区二区| 国内精品51视频在线观看| 91精品国产高清91久久久久久| 精品国产三级a∨在线欧美| 无码国产精品一区二区免费式芒果 | 精品乱码久久久久久久| 无码日韩精品一区二区三区免费| 亚洲精品狼友在线播放| 三上悠亚久久精品| 无码少妇精品一区二区免费动态 | 亚洲国产精品无码久久久不卡| 一本之道av不卡精品| 在线精品自拍无码|